Notes:The probe template was PCR amplified from E14.5 mouse embryo cDNA using gene specific primers. Forward Primer - name:unspecified, sequence:CATGGACGAGATGGAGTTT; Reverse Primer - name:unspecified, sequence:TTCCTCGTCCTTCAGCACTT. The reverse primer contains a 5' extension containing an unspecified RNA polymerase binding site (this extension is not shown in the primer sequence listed here). Anti-sense probe was transcribed from the PCR amplified template using unspecified polymerase.
